Groove
means the space between two adjacent tread ribs.
Load rating (code)
means the maximum load that a tire is rated to carry for a given
inflation pressure . You may not find this information on all tires
because it is not required by law.
Maximum load rating
means the load rating for a tire at the maximum permissible infla
tion pressure for that tire.
Maximum loaded vehicle weight
means the sum of:
(a) Curb weight
(b) Accessory weight
(c) Vehicle capacity weight, and
(d) Production options weight
Maximum (permissible) inflation pressure
means the maximum cold inflation pressure to which a tire may be
in flated. Also called "maximum inflation pressure ."
Normal occupant weight
means 150 lbs. (68 kilograms) times the number of occupants
seated in the vehicle up to the total seating capacity of your vehicle.
Occupant distribution
means distribution of occupants in a vehicle .
Outer diameter
means the overall diameter of an inflated new tire.
Overall width
means the linear distance between the exteriors of the sidewalls of
an inflated tire, including elevations due to labeling, decorations, or
protective bands or ribs .
Ply
means a layer of rubber -coated parallel cords.
Production options weight
means the combined weight of those installed regular production
options weighing over 5 lbs. (2.3 kg) in excess of those standard
items which they replace, not previously considered in curb weight
or accessory weight, including heavy duty brakes, ride levelers, roof rack, heavy duty battery, and special trim.
Radial ply tire
means a pneumatic tire in which the ply cords that extend to the
beads are laid at substantially 90 degrees to the centerline of the
tread.
Recommended inflation pressure
see =:> page 243, "Cold tire inflation pressure".
Reinforced tire
means a tire designed to operate at higher loads and at higher infla
tion pressures than the corresponding standard tire. Reinforced
tires my be identified as "XL", "xi", "EXTRA LOAD", or "RF" on the
sidewall.
Rim
means a metal support for a tire or a tire and tube assembly upon
which the tire beads are seated .
Rim diameter
means nominal diameter of the bead seat. If you change your wheel
size, you will have to purchase new tires to match the new rim diam
eter.
Rim size designation
means rim diameter and width.
Rim width
means nominal distance between rim flanges .

Incorrect wheel alignment
Incorrect wheel alignment can cause excess ive tire wea r, im pairing
the safety of the vehic le. If tires show excessive wear, have the
whee l alignment c hecked by an au th o rize d Audi deale r or qualifie d
wo rkshop.
All Wheel Drive
Vehicles with quattro® must always have tires of the same size, c ons truc tion and tread type. F or details see ~ page
19 4.
& WARNING
Sudden tire failure can lead to los s of control, a crash and serious
personal injury !
• Never drive a vehicle when the tread on any tire is worn down
to the wear indicators .
• Worn tires are a safety hazard, they do not grip well on wet
roads and increase your risk of "hydroplaning " and loss of control .
• Always keep chemicals that can cause tire dam age , such as
grease, oil , gasoline and brake fluid aw ay from tires .
• Tires age even if they are not being used and can fail suddenly ,
especially at high speeds. Tires that are more than 6 years old can
only be used in an emergency and then with special care and at
lower speeds .
• Never mount used tires on your vehicle if you are not sure of
their "previous history." Old used tires may have been damaged
even though the damage cannot be seen that can lead to sudden
tire failure and los s of veh icle control. •

Tire specificat ions
Knowledge of tire specifications makes it easier to choose the
co rrect t ires . Radial tires have the tire specifications marked on the
sidewall, for example :
P225 / 45 R 17 91H XL
This contains the fo llowing informa tion:
P Indicates the ti re is for passenger cars (where applicab le)
225 No minal tire width i n mm of the tire fro m sidewall edge to side -
wa ll edge. In general, the larger the number, the wider the tire
45 Height/width ratio in percent (aspect ratio)
R Tire construction: Radial
17 Rim diameter code (in inches)
91 Load rating code
H Speed rating lette r code
XL (or "xi", "EX TRA LOA D" or "RF") indicates that the tire is "Rein
forced" or an "Extra Load" ti re
M +S (o r "M/S") Indicates that the tire has some mud and snow capa
bility

Uniform tire quality grading
• Tread wear
• Traction AA A B C
• Temperature A B C Quality grades can be found where applicable on the tire side wal
l
between tread shoulder and maximum section width~
page 254,
fig. 177 .
For exa mple: Tread wear 200, Traction AA , Temperature A.
All passenger car tires must conform to Federal Safety Requ ire
ments in addition to these grades.
T rea d w ear
The
tread wear grade is a comparative rating based on the wear rate
of the tire when tested under controlled condit ions on a specified
government test course .
Fo r example, a tire graded 150 wou ld wear one and one hal f (1 1/2)
times as well on the government course as a tire graded 100.
The relative performance of tires depends upon the actua l condi
tions of their use, however, and may depart significantly from the norm due to variations in driving habits, service practices and differ
ences in road characteristics and climate .
Tr act ion
The
traction grades, from highest to lowest, are AA, A, Band C.
T hose grades represent the tire 's ability to stop on wet pavement as
measured under contro lled co nditions on specified government
test surfaces of asphalt and concrete. A tire marked C may have
poor traction performance
~ & .
Temp erature
T he
temperature grades are A (the highest), B , and C , represent ing
the tire's resistance to the generation of heat and its abi lity to dissi
pate heat when tested under control led conditions on a specified
indoor laboratory test wheel.
Susta ined high temperature can cause the mater ial of the tire to
degenerate and reduce tire life, and excessive temperature can lead
to sudden tire failure~& .

Wheel bolts
Wheel bolts mus t alwa ys be tighte ned to t he correct
to rq ue .
The design of wheel bo lts is matched to the factory installed rims. If
di fferent r ims are fitted , th e cor rect whe el bo lts wi th the rig ht l ength
and c orrec tly shaped bolt heads must be used . This ens ures that
w he els a re fitted se cur ely and th at the bra ke syste m functi ons
correctl y.
In cer ta in c ircums tances, yo u ma y not use w hee l bolts fr om a
differ ent vehicle - even if it is the same mo del.
& WARNING
Improperly tightened or maintained wheel bolts can become loose
causing loss of control, a collision and serious personal injury.
• Always keep the wheel bolts and the threads in the wheel hubs
clean so the wheel bolts can turn easily and be properly tightened .
• Never grease or oil the wheel bolts and the threads in the wheel
hubs. They can become loose while driving if greased or oiled,
even if tightened to the specified torque .
• Only use wheel bolts that belong to the rim being installed .
• Never use different wheels bolts on your vehicle.
• Always maintain the correct tightening torque for the wheel
bolts to reduce the risk of a wheel loss .
If the tightening torque of
the wheel bolts is too low, they can loosen and come out when the
vehicle is moving . If the tightening torque is too high, the wheel
bolts and threads can be damaged and the wheel can become
loose .
0 Note
The s pecified torque for the wheel bolts is 90 ft lb ( 120 N m) with a
to lerance o f± 7,4 ft lb(± 1 0 Nm). Torque whee l bolt s diago nally.
After chang ing a whee l, the torque must be checked as soon as possible with a torque wrench
-preferably by an authorized Audi
d e aler o r qua lifi ed wo rksho p.•
Low aspect ratio tires
You r A ud i is fac tory-eq uippe d w ith low aspect ra tio tire s. T hese tire s
have been thorough ly t ested and b een se lected specifica lly for your
mod el for thei r su p erb pe rf or manc e, r oad f eel an d ha nd ling under
a variety of driving con ditions . As k your authorized Audi d ealer for
m ore de ta ils.
The low aspect rat io o f th ese t ires is indicated by a numer al of 55 or
less in the t ire's size designation. The numeral rep resents the ratio
o f t he t ire's s idewa ll he ig ht in rel ati on to it s tread w idt h ex pressed
in percentage . Conventiona l tires have a height/width ratio of 60 or
mo re.
The performan ce of low -aspe ct-ratio tires is particularly sensitive to
improper inflation pressure . It is therefore important that low
aspect ratio tires are inflated to the specified pressure and that the
inflat ion pressure is regularly checked and ma intained. Tire pres
sures should be checked at least once a month and always before a
long trip=> page 249, "Checking tire pressure" .
What you can do to avoid tire and rim damage L ow aspect ratio tires can be damaged mo re easily by impact with
po tho les, cu rbs, gull ies o r rid ges o n th e road, particular ly if the t ire
is underinf lated .
I n or der to mini mize th e occurrence of i mpac t da mag e to t he tires
of your vehicle, we recommend that you observe the fol lowing
pr ecaut ions :
• Always ma intain recom mended inflatio n pr essu res . C heck you r
ti re p ressu re eve ry 2,000 mi les (3,000 k m) and add a ir if neces sary .
• D rive carefully on roads with potho les, deep gullies or ridges.
T he impact from d riving th rough or ove r such obstac les can
da mage y our tires. I mpact with a cu rb m ay a lso cause damage to
your tire s. ..,
